Post by Clay Pigeon » Sun Jul 03, 2011 10:09 pm

step 1: open console
step 2: type "rate" and hit enter. This should tell you what your rate is currently set to. It should be set to at least 10000 if you have broadband.
step 3: type "rate 25000"
step 4: hit enter and close your console


try this and report if it improves things

Post by stujitsu » Sat Jul 09, 2011 6:28 pm

The speed test you did is not a bad start but you are going to need to find your ping at each router on the path. If the site you used to test your speed is hosted there where you live then it's gonna show your connection a fantastic.

Open the command prompt and try a tracert and the IP of any of the Ville servers. Tracert will give you the ping of all the routers along the path to the destination IP. I'm willing to bet you will find that there is a single router along the path that is giving you trouble. Every time I do a tracert I find that the router that leaves my city is the slowest along the path for me. The only thing that will fix it in my case is AT&T to upgrade bandwidth capacity, like that's ever gonna happen in my lifetime.
